Every year since before the Celts, Áine's Hill/Cnoc Áine has been the place to go to receive her blessing for several important things: health of the cattle & purity of their milk; and sanctity of the king or chief's land stewardship.Taking all Béltaine evening and night to accomplish it, sometimes 10's of thousands of head of cattle were driven deisail-spiral up to Cnoc Áine's summit and then over a ramp between two purifying fires. Between 1849 and 2003 the ritual was stopped by the Church, but now portions of "Asking Áine's Blessing" for the cattle (and their calves, and milk) are done again... and the cattle come of their own accord.Photographed shortly after sunset, beginning Béltaine... with the ritual concluded.•
